Background
The cable bridge is a cable protection and limiting device required when a cable is laid, a fixing device is required when the cable bridge is fixed, and the existing fixing device has certain defects in the using process;
the existing fixing device is that two vertical screws are matched with the cross rod to fix the cable bridge, the fixing device needs to measure the size in the using process, two mounting holes can be formed in the fixing device by an electric drill, the fixing device is not only low in mounting efficiency, but also poor in practicability.

Compared with the prior art, the beneficial effects of the utility model are that: this cable testing bridge fixing device that suitability is strong:
1. the device is provided with the rotating disc and the screw rods, and the distance between two adjacent screw rods can be adjusted by rotating the rotating disc in the using process, so that the device can fix cable bridges with different widths, and the practicability of the device is improved;
2. the device is provided with the screw rod and the supporting rods, and the supporting rods can slide outside the screw rod by matching with the limiting through holes in the using process, so that the distance between the adjacent supporting rods is adjusted, cable bridges with different heights can be installed on the device, and the using range of the device is enlarged;
3. the mounting plate and the fixing bolt are arranged, the whole device can be fixed through the single fixing bolt in the using process, the device is only required to be provided with a mounting hole in the wall body in the mounting process, and the mounting convenience of the device is improved.

The working principle is as follows: when the cable bridge fixing device with high applicability is used, firstly, as shown in fig. 1-2, the mounting plate 1 above the device is mounted at a proper position through the fixing bolt 2, then the mounting plate 1 is rotated by a proper angle, and then the adjusting bolt 4 in the threaded hole 3 is rotated, so that the mounting plate 1 is fixed, and the mounting of the device is completed.
In use, as shown in fig. 1 and 3-4, the rotating disc 6 can be rotated, so that the rotating disc 6 rotates under the action of the rolling balls 9, so that the rotating disc 6 drives the screw rods 10 to move, and as shown in fig. 1 and 5, the screw rods 10 slide inside the limiting through holes 13 on the supporting rods 12, so that the distance between two adjacent screw rods 10 is adjusted, and then the cable bridge is placed above the supporting rods 12, and as shown in fig. 1 and 6, the cable bridge is fixed by rotating the first nut 11 and the second nut 14, which are not described in detail in the specification and are well known in the prior art.
